Christopher Estle Parrish Obituary

We are sad to announce that on August 22, 2024, at the age of 50, Christopher Estle Parrish of Loves Park, Illinois, born in Rockford, Illinois passed away. Family and friends are welcome to leave their condolences on this memorial page and share them with the family.

Though his name may fade from the lips of time, the imprint Christopher Estle leaves upon the hearts of his loved ones remains eternally vivid — a testament to the depth of his spirit and the richness of his legacy.

He was predeceased by: his father Kenneth Farmer. He is survived by: his mother Sherry Farmer (Moody) of Romeoville, IL..
